Description: Annapolis National Cemetery, located in Annapolis, Maryland, is a historic burial ground established in 1862 during the Civil War. It spans approximately 4 acres and serves as the final resting place for over 2,500 veterans and their family members, including soldiers from the Civil War, Spanish-American War, World War I, World War II, and other conflicts. The cemetery is managed by the United States Department of Veterans Affairs and features notable monuments and markers that honor the sacrifices of those who served. Its serene and well-maintained grounds provide a place of reflection and remembrance for visitors, preserving the legacy of American military history.
